Omar Abdullah and Mehbooba Mufti Under House Arrest

On Sunday midnight, National Conference leader Omar Abdullah, PDP President Mehbooba Mufti and PeopleÂs Conference leader Sajjad Lone have been placed under house arrest in the midst of turmoil in the Kashmir valley.

In an official statement it is said, ÂThere will be a complete bar on holding any kind of public meetings or rallies during the period of operation of this order. It should be noted that there will be no curfew in the place as reported in the section of media.Â

Mehbooba Mufti tweeted, ÂHow ironic that elected representatives like us who fought for peace are under house arrest. The world watches as people & their voices are being muzzled in J&K. The same Kashmir that chose a secular democratic India is facing oppression of unimaginable magnitude. Wake up India.Â

Omar Abdullah also took to Twitter to express his dissent against the house arrest, ÂI believe IÂm being placed under house arrest from midnight tonight & the process has already started for other mainstream leaders. No way of knowing if this is true but if it is then IÂll see all of you on the other side of whatever is in store. Allah save us.Â

Mobile and internet services in many vulnerable places of J&K have been suspended as a precautionary measure to maintain law and order. School, colleges and various educational institutions have been shut down.

Yesterday evening Union Home Minister Amit Shah held a meeting with top security and intelligence officials. The meeting was attended by National Security Advisor Ajit Doval, Union Home Secretary and other senior officials.

Speculation is rife that the Modi government is all set to repeal the much controversial article 35A and article 370. Both the articles are the bone of contention in India and the BJP has been always been very aggressive to revoking both the articles that grant some special rights and privileges to the people of J&K.

The Union Cabinet has scheduled a meeting on Monday at 9:30 AM at the PMÂs house in Delhi.
